Correlation of B-type Natriuretic Peptide Level with Hemodynamic Parameters and Inflammatory Cytokines in Patients with Gram-negative Sepsis / 中国医学科学院学报
Acta Academiae Medicinae Sinicae ; (6): 879-885, 2021.
Artículo en Chino | WPRIM | ID: wpr-921554
ABSTRACT
Objective To study the correlation of B-type natriuretic peptide(BNP)level with hemodynamic parameters and inflammatory cytokines in patients with Gram-negative sepsis,and further determine the main factors for the significant increase of BNP level. Methods The prospective study method was applied,and septic patients infected with Gram-negative bacteria from May 2017 to October 2019 were enrolled.The patients were divided into the BNP<2400 ng/L group and the BNP≥2400 ng/L group by taking the average value of BNP as the dividing point.The independent predictors of BNP≥2400 ng/L were analyzed by Logistic regression.Pearson correlation analysis was used to analyze the correlation between BNP and various indicators.
